I finally have one day figured out. I would appreciate your comments.
Take RedLine to Metro Center then Orange/Blue Line South to Smithsonian and walk to P & I for 9:00 Private Tour.
Take Circulator from P&I around to Nat'l History or Nat'l Archives (depending on long lines)
Or walk to Hirshom Museum & the Castle
Then eat a bite. (WHERE?)
Capitol Tour at 1:00.
Then walk to Eastern Market - if it's still open
Then metro to Smithsonian Stop and do what we skipped in AM
End up at Sculpture Garden of National Art Gallery for last concert of the season. (Duke Ellington Jazz Festival)
Then go up around the Penn St area - find bistro/pub to eat light & have some wine.
On Saturday we have a White House tour at noon - but will do the Old Town Trolley in the am and pm. I'll post that for suggestions when I get it figured out.

Then eat a bite. (WHERE?)
Others will probably push the National Museum of the American Indian cafe - it's OK but I much prefer the National Gallery of Art.
Eat at the outdoor sculpture garden (between 7th&9th off the mall) if the weather is nice or indoors between 4th and 6th underground)near the indoor waterfall it the weather is so-so.
